Output 7bcff2641e79df5ea8b5f886e301a7c3376598c00a90795421007f32c58cb8ef:0

value
399963294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 38943d9279003dce3a93d855fc34ef02f186d9b8 OP_EQUAL
address
36rBMDbFmzPLV2bH1JRpyaJ44srepbHmhR
transaction
7bcff2641e79df5ea8b5f886e301a7c3376598c00a90795421007f32c58cb8ef
confirmations
288084
spent
true